Lauren’s Natal Jupiter Conjunct Donna’s Second House of Possessions

The astrological configuration of Lauren’s Natal Jupiter conjunct Donna’s Second House of Possessions signifies a complex relationship rooted in generosity, abundance, and material concerns. Jupiter represents expansion, growth, and higher wisdom, while the Second House governs personal possessions, values, and self-worth. This conjunction suggests that Lauren brings a sense of abundance and philosophical depth to Donna’s material and value-oriented concerns. However, it also hints at potential clashes over values and possessiveness.

Abundance and Depth

In Chapter 25, Lauren confronts the remnants of her past with Donna, symbolically represented through ritual and reflection. Donna’s last letter, filled with possessive and controlling demands, epitomizes the strained dynamic between them. Donna’s insistence that Lauren belongs with the coven and should forsake her own happiness for their collective goals highlights the possessive nature of their relationship. This possessiveness is further underscored by the emotional manipulation present in Donna’s letters.

The ritual takes an intense turn as Lauren calls forth the attachments from the Elders’ Coven, leading to a confrontation with Donna’s spirit. This confrontation reveals the depth of Donna’s possessiveness. Despite Donna’s accusations and attempts to undermine Lauren’s confidence, Lauren stands firm in her decision to choose her own path. The chapter concludes with Lauren realizing that while Donna may have believed she acted out of love, her actions were ultimately rooted in control and possessiveness. This realization allows Lauren to release the past and embrace her own growth and happiness.
